DEPRECIATED SEAL title: depreciated seal (IS-U) (SAP Library - Glossary)
DEPRECIATED SEAL category: SAP Utilities (IS-U)
DEPRECIATED SEAL explained:

A state in the life circle of the seal at the company.

The seal cannot be used anymore. A seal can be depreciated even if it had not been installed on the device previously. A seal can come the depreciated state from any previous state.
